I went into this lounge at the start of the month. Wasn't really planning to, but my JetBlue flight got delayed by over 3 hours so for lack of anything better to do in Terminal C I decided to use one of my Priority Pass visits (free with one of my credit cards) and spend some time in the lounge.

I'm still fairly new to the world of airport lounges. This is only the 4th one I've been to (in 3 countries). Definitely had the worst food selection (by far) compared to the other 3. Can't comment on alcoholic drinks here (didn't get any). They did have quite nice cookies and I ate quite a few cookies.

Restrooms were nice. Definitely far nicer than the ones in the rest of the terminal!

I went in around mid afternoon and left late afternoon. When I went in it was pretty empty, plenty of free tables and seats. When I left it was very full, there were people waiting for tables, and I saw a sign at the entrance that said "Apologies, we are currently at capacity until further notice".

Overall it was a perfectly nice place to sit for a couple of hours with coffee and cookies. Definitely enjoyed sitting here more than spending the time wandering aimlessly through Terminal C. It was a decent use of a free Priority Pass visit, but I definitely wouldn't pay $35 for this...
